Electrical Maintenance Technician - Days only

The Opportunity:
Days only, Monday to Thursday 6.45-5 with every Friday off! What a great shift pattern... If this would suit you and you have experience providing predominently electrical preventative and planned maintenance within this busy engineering company based on the outskirts of Exeter. There will also be some mechanical fault finding and fixing . If you are a REALLY hands on Technician or Engineer who LOVES getting to the root of a problem, getting your hands dirty and greasy, then this could be a great job for you. You will be refurbishing and rebuilding some great old machines in order to continue building a high quality British engineered product within this hugely relied upon CNC Machine Shop . Reporting to the Head of Maintenance, you will work under your own initiative maintaining production machinery (including CNC equipment) and site facilities . This is a DAYS role, with an early finish on a Friday. Somebody who can sign off Electrical work is required for this role.

Job Responsibilities:
Keep production machinery and plant running efficiently
Carry out planned and preventative maintenance
Carry out electrical testing to a safe standard on components
Ensure repairs are done to a high standard and report whether further action is needed
Liaise, host and support external contractors, where necessary
Report site facility status and ensure tasks relating to site repairs are completed to the required standard
Maintain relevant logs and paperwork
Assist in tooling inventory, where applicable
Comply with all company rules, including those regarding Health and Safety (e.g. constant use of protective equipment) Preferred Skills:

Proven experience of electrical and mechanical maintenance support within an engineering or production environment.
Excellent diagnostic skills and the ability to prioritise essential to ensure downtime minimised
Conduct risk assessments prior to any maintenance work being undertaken

Personal Attributes:
HNC/HND or equivalent in mechanical or electrical engineering / Engineering qualification or timed served
Experience within a manufacturing / production environment

Associated Benefits:
25 days paid annual leave + bank holidays
Company Pension Plan (Salary Sacrifice) - Employer contributions of 6% (with min of 3% employee contributions)
Life assurance cover 2 x basic salary (rising to 3 x basic salary for company pension scheme members)

Working Hours:
4 day week, Monday to Thursday 6.45am-5pm with every Friday and no weekend working
